Description

臨床上治療較惡性的神經內分泌分化攝護腺癌(NEPC)的效果仍然不彰,導致此類攝護腺癌預後存活率不到一年。隨著抑制雄激素受體藥物的普遍使用,可預見NEPC的患者人數將逐年上升。然而對於攝護腺癌神經內分泌分化機制的不了解讓這個疾病的治療更加困難,本研究除了增進對於NEPC誘發機制的了解,更提供臨床上預後診斷及治療NEPC一個新的可能性
